Neighbourhood

The area really is great! We’re 20 minutes south of Great Barrington, MA which has so many attractions, including gourmet food and dining, museums, botanical gardens, etc. We’re just a few minutes from the Appalachian Trail and there are numerous other hiking opportunities in the area. There are also lots and lots of little New Englandy towns within half an hour, all with their own character and s attractions. I have a good house book that has tons of suggestions about where to go/eat and what to see/do while here. We have world class fly fishing and also great bass fishing on the Housatonic (just 5 min away). We have rail trails nearby, music venues, wineries, breweries, distilleries, antique shops, art galleries, several ski resorts...honestly, people come here on vacation all of the time because it’s beautiful and there’s so much to see and do.

Getting to my home

The closest airports are Bradley (BDL), Albany (ALB), or Stewart (SWF). They’re all about an hour away. From there you’d need to rent a car. After that, it’s easy. We’re not hard to find. If you’re coming from abroad, you’d want to fly into any of the New York (NYC) airports and rent a car. You could take the metro north railroad all the way up the Hudson Line to Wassaic, but you’d need to arrange for a taxi ride from wassaic to our house (35 min). There is no public transportation in the local area, but if it's a nonsimultaneous local swap during the summer, I can imagine someone being very content to just lounge by the pool or read in the poolhouse or go for walks around the farm.

Nearest airport

Bradley international. 1 hour 10 min away

Getting around

You’ll need a car if you want to explore all of the things in the local area. We’re 3.5 miles from the nearest town where there’s a brewery, grocery store, shops, etc. Everything else is farther afield, so a car is fairly essential.
